Check DC Current Load Regulation
This verification procedure uses the same test setup as the previous procedure.
Ensure the warm-up criteria have been met, as described in the Performance Verification Conditions
topic.
For each channel sequentially.
1. Set the voltmeter as follows:
a. Set to measure DC volts.
b. Set to auto range.
c. Set to show amps (instead of volts) by multiplying the voltmeter result by 20.
- Press Shift+DC V (mX+B).
- Use the arrow key to move the cursor to the far right until it is positioned on the ^.
- Press the up range button once so that M=10.00000.
- Press the arrow key to move the cursor to the first digit and then press the up range
button once so that M=20.00000.
- Press the Enter button and check that the display shows B=0.
- Press the Enter button and check that the display shows UNITS.
- Use the arrow keys to modify the display to show AMP.
- Adjust each letter individually.
2. Set the electronic load as follows:
a. Set to Constant Voltage.
b. Set to output the minimum test voltage level.
Channel
Reference test voltage
Channel 1
3.0V
Channel 2
3.0V
Channel 3
0.5V
3. Set the channel under test to 100% of the full scale output current for your product.
4. Set the channel under test to 100% of the full scale output voltage for your product.
5. Turn the DUT output on.
6. Enter the voltmeter reading in the table for DC current load regulation at the minimum voltage for
your product.
7. Increase the electronic load to the reference test voltage level.
